If the Volkswagen key fob isn't working or the battery has gone out, it's time to replace it. Fortunately, this is relatively easy. First you'll need a brand new CR2032 battery. It can be found at most hardware, auto parts and big box stores. Then, you'll need a small screwdriver, and preferably one with flat-head tips. Locate the seam between the lid and the base of your key fob. Utilize your fingers to create a distance between the two and then use the screwdriver with a flat head to gently pull them apart making sure not to scratch the inside of the fob.

After taking the lid off of the base, you will need to determine if the Volkswagen key fob requires laser cutting. If so, you'll need to visit your VW dealer or a locksmith. If your key is made of the standard lock cylinder, you can get it cut at any hardware store.

Remote Start

You must be close to your VW CC, or Volkswagen Touareg to use the remote-start feature. The RES system operates on the same radio frequencies the fob uses to unlock and lock the car remotely, therefore, the car will detect it even if the fob is not visible.

If your VW key fob begins to run low on power it will still unlock your car and switch on the parking lights but it won't begin the engine. To restore this function, push the button on your fob to remove the emergency key and then remove it from the notch on the lock cylinder cap. Then, find the gap that connects the lid and base of your fob. You can then create a space with your fingers or a flat-head screwdriver. You'll then be able to remove these two pieces and remove the old battery before inserting a fresh one.

A majority of locksmiths are able create an alternative Volkswagen key. Modern keys come with a transponder built into the head of plastic. This chip sends a signal that is picked up by a receiver in the ignition, which then confirms that it is a genuine key.

If the new key has to be programmed to the vehicle, it will add some more to the total cost. Depending on the model, this might involve opening and closing the doors repeatedly or pressing a series of buttons to "update" the system.

Not all replacement keys require programming, but it is more likely that keys that come with key fobs like a VW key fob or car remote for keyless entry will require this service. Employing a professional for this is much more straightforward than trying to do it yourself.
